    yup *that* which seems to get no love here at all - even tho it's a really not bad smallish 2 channel midi mixer. pots feel good, faders are average, crossfader is not bad at all.

    edit: i used to downmix on a soundtracs 16-8-16 which was really nice, and i still like the djm101. ok - the soundtracs would be a bit old hat now - but compared to that the pots and crossfader on the djm101 aren't bad...

    edit2: i think a lot of here miss the point of a controller by a long margin. its ONLY about how it tranfers what u want to do to the music you are controlling. and the djm101 does that very well. as did the soundtracs. it's not about brand or some current gizmo. it's just a way of interfacing you to the software/music. for that reason the scs.3d and dm101 would be my 2 fav controllers i guess - tho the launchpad and lpd8 are also very cool

    you dont *need* to use automap with the launchpad if all u want to do is use it as a big grid of buttons - without any additional features automap might give u.

    each button sends out a note number (except a few (the top ones) that send out a cc)

    just connect traktor etc to the real launchpad device and map away...
